#fd4ffd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#fd4ffd is composed of 99.2% red, 31% green and 99.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 68.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 0.8% black. It has a hue angle of 300 degrees, a saturation of 97.8% and a lightness of 65.1%. #fd4ffd color hex could be obtained by blending #ff9eff with #fb00fb. Closest websafe color is: #ff66ff.

#fd4ffd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#fd4ffd has RGB values of R:253, G:79, B:253 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.69, Y:0, K:0.01. Its decimal value is 16601085.

Shades and Tints of #fd4ffd
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#120012 is the darkest color, while #fffeff is the lightest one.

Tones of #fd4ffd
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#aba1ab is the less saturated color, while #fd4ffd is the most saturated one.
